Ans : Business is the production, distribution and exchange of goods and services to satisfy human wants with view to earn profit. Business covers large area. Business means the whole compels field of commerce and industries. It involves all economics activities. Business activities can be broadly divided into three categories. A. Industry B. Commerce C. Service Enterprises A. Industry:- Ans:- Industry involve production of goods and services through the use of raw materials. Some industries produce industrials products where as others are involved in the production of consumers goods. The following are the different types of industries: i) Genetic industry:- It is type of primary industry which is involved in production of plants and animals. For example:- Nursery, Poultry farm, Animal breeding farm etc. ii) Extractive industry:- These industries are engage in the extraction of different raw materials and products having commercial value from beneath the earth surface, water, air. For example: mining, hunting, fishing etc. iii) Construction industry:- These industry are related to construction of infrastructure development work such as construction of road, bridges, building, dam, etc. They use the product of manufacturing industries in construction work like cement, bricks, stone, rod, etc. iv) Manufacturing industry:- These industry converts raw materials into finished goods through some materials from genetic and extractive industry to produce final product. For example; cement industry collects limestone from extractive industry for the production of cement. It is sub derived into four parts. a) Analytical industry:- these industry produce various type of usable products from a single products. For example:-Dairy industry produce butter, ghee, cream, ice-cream etc. b) Syntheticall industry:- These industry produce a single product with the combination of two or more Cement fertilizers, soap etc. comes under synthetical industries. For example: cement industries use limestone, red soil, stones, clinker, chemical etc. for the production of cement. c) Processing industry:- These industries complete some process for the production of finished goods from raw materials. Textile fertilizer, medicine, sugar industry are its example. In textile industry cotton passes through stages like spinning, weaving, dyeing, and bleaching before production of clothes. d) Assembling industry:- These industries assemble various types of component or part to produce a usable product. Example: Radio, T.V, Computer Vehicle etc. B. Commerce Ans:- Commerce is one of the important components of business. It is concerned with the buying, selling and distribution of goods and services. It is concerned with the supply of goods and services to the consumer at eight places, at eight times and at eight price. It plays the role of bridge between manufactures and consumer. It is classified into two parts:- (i) Trade (ii) Auxiliaries (i) Trade:- All the business activities other than industry is trade. It is concerned with the buying and selling of goods and services. It is an important branch of commerce engaged in the exchange of commodities between the producers and the consumers. It is also classified into two parts: a)Home trade:- It is also known as international trade or domestic trade. Buying and selling of goods and services within the boundary of country is known as home trade. Both the buyers and sellers are of the same country. Trade perform between the business man of Birgunj, Kathmandu, Pokhara etc. is an example of home trade. It is also two types of trade: # Wholesale trade:- The trading activities performed by the wholesaler is known as wholesale trade. They buy goods in large quantity with manufacturer and sell them to retailer. It provides link between producer and retailer. # Retail trade:- The trading activities performed by the retailer is known as retail trade. They buy large quantity with wholesaler and sell them to final consumers at small quantity. It provides link between wholesaler and consumers. b) Foreign trade:- It is known as international trade. The buying and selling of goods with foreign countries is known as foreign trade. Both the buyers and sellers are from different countries. In foreign trade, buyer is known as importer. Trade between the business man of Nepal and India, Nepal and China etc. It is of three types: # Export trade:- It is concerned with the selling of goods to foreign countries. The seller is known as exporter. For example: Nepal export carpet, garments etc. to foreign country. # Import trade:- It is concerned with the buying of goods from foreign countries. The buyer is known as importer. For example:- Nepal imports machinery and equipment, petroleum products etc. from foreign country. # Entry-port trade:- It refers to importing goods from one country for the purpose of exporting to other countries. For example: Nepal imports certain commodity from India and exports them to China. It is also known as re-exporting trade. (ii) Auxiliaries of Trade:- Activities which provide support to the trade is known as Auxiliaries of trade. It facilitates in buying and selling of goods. The important auxiliaries of trade are: a) Transportation:- Transport is used to deliver goods from one place to another place. Goods and services produced in a particular season are consumed by the consumer in various p-laces inside or outside the country. So, transportation plays crucial role in physical delivery of goods. It may be carried out through road ways, railways, airways, waterways, ropeways etc. b) Warehousing:- Warehousing is concerned with the storing of goods safely. Raw materials and finished goods are stored in warehouse so that it can be supplied where and when needed. It creates time utility. c) Communication:- The transmissio0n of views, news, ideas, information, etc. from one place top another place for various purpose is known as communicatio0n. Development of i9ndustry and trade highly depend on communication. Telephone, fax, email, internet, T.V, radio etc. are the means of communication. d) Banking and finance:- Business and trading house needs finance to run their business Bank and financial institutions provide loan and other services. They also help in making payment to creditors or suppliers who are located at distant places within the country or in foreign country. e) Insurance:- Insurance helps in sharing the risk involved in business operation. By paying the certain amount of premium the insurance company assures the risk of theft, fire, accident, death etc. f) Promotional Advertising:- Advertising is one of the major supporting services for business. It makes consumer aware about the availability of various goods in the market. The various means of advertisement are T.V, Radio, Newspaper, social media etc. C. Service Enterprises Ans:- Business organization are directly involved in service sector business. With the development and growth of information technology, services etc. have assumed very important role in modern business. Service sector covers by the business are: i) Education ii) Hospitals iii) Hotels iv) Travel Agencies v) Repair and maintenance vi) Cinema hall vii) Information services
